Paso Finos showed their fast moving legs and smooth pace at the 2015 Germantown Charity Horse Show. There were 72 Pasos registed to show and Paso Fino was the largest breed represented at the 67th annual all-breed show. The Tennessee Valley Paso Fino Association offered “test rides” on Paso Finos during the week.

In Wednesday night’s Amateur Paso Fino Pleasure class, Gerald Jones won with Cardiaco de Poker. Greg Branstetter was second with Cedar Hills Ignacia. And Norman Timbs was third with Replica de La Quebrada.

The Gascons were headliners in the Open Fino Performance class Wednesday night, with Michael Gascon winning on Impacto del Juncal and Jaime Gascon placing second with Sierra Pretencioso. The Branstetters took the next two slots, with Linda taking third on Directa BF and Greg, fourth on Cedar Hills Ignacia.

Baba Lu, Michael Gascon riding, took top honors in Thursday evening’s Open Paso Fino Pleasure class. Jaime Gascon was second with Impacto del Juncal. Sharon Londono rode Gerald & Diane Jones’ Cardiaco de Poker for third. Greg Branstetter was fourth with Cedar Hills Ignacia.

In the Amateur Paso Fino Performance, Norman & Debbie Timbs’ Replica de La Quebrada, shown by Tracey Clark, won the class. The Timbs’ El Valeroro de LM, shown by Norman Timbs was second. Diane Jones rode Cardiaco de Poker to third. Gerald Jones rode Majestuoso de JH for fourth. Linda Branstetter was fifth with Directa BF. The Timbs’ Venus de Riachuelo, shown by Stacy Moore, was sixth.

In Friday evening’s Paso Fino Classic Fino class, Michael Gascon took top honors with La Chimba. Jaime Gascon rode Sockabo de Torres for second. Ice Princess, shown by Juan Carlos Conde, was third. Sharon Londono rode Gerald & Diane Jones’ Cardiaco de Poker for fourth.

In Friday night’s Paso Fino Pleasure Championship, it was Michael Gascon taking the victory lap on Baba Lu. Jaime Gascon was second with Impacto del Juncal. Sharon Londono showed Gerald & Diane Jones’ Cardiaco de Poker to third. Norman Timbs was fourth on Replica de La Quebrada.
